Sure, obsolete plumbing fixtures, salvaged I-beams, and old gears may be everyday scrap commodities to you, but to an artist, they are sheer inspiration. Scrap, after all, offers an infinite variety of colors, shapes, textures--in short, infinite artistic potential. Recognizing the synergy between artists and scrap, some recycling companies have encouraged the creative process by sponsoring scrap art competitions. The results? The artists have gained a forum for their creative expression, while the recyclers have aided budding artists, built goodwill in their communities, reaped positive media exposure, showcased the many facets of recycling, and proved that one person's scrap is another's artistic muse. Here, we profile three scrap recycling companies that have spearheaded the scrap art movement.
